Transaction 539695104dbb86d16f88c3893fc8b327a079fee43fd57fa88077f6389efc915f
1 Input
1 Output
-
539695104dbb86d16f88c3893fc8b327a079fee43fd57fa88077f6389efc915f:0
- value
- 499294
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d3891d0f85f8dc176e6c087024a28fb4f216933 OP_EQUAL
- address
- 3EZiy7hA5x5uzH99z3GVFGKe2hmqX4Yy2b